First, it’s important to differentiate between PWM and other types of charge controllers, such as Maximum Power Point Tracking (MPPT) controllers. PWM controllers operate by adjusting the width of the pulse delivered to the battery, effectively reducing the voltage as the battery nears full charge. While MPPT controllers tend to be more efficient, particularly in complex setups or larger systems, PWM controllers are generally more cost-effective and easier to install. For many consumers, especially those in the residential market or small-scale systems, PWM controllers represent a practical solution that meets their needs without unnecessary complexity.
In terms of purchasing, buyers should be aware of the various specifications that differentiate PWM charge controllers from one another. Factors to consider include the controller’s rated current, voltage compatibility, and supported battery types—many controllers support sealed lead-acid, gel, and lithium batteries. Additionally, features such as temperature compensation and load control can significantly impact performance, making it vital for buyers to assess these capabilities based on their specific requirements.
Globally, the demand for PWM solar charge controllers has been on the rise, driven by growing interest in off-grid solar solutions, especially in developing regions. Countries in Africa and Southeast Asia, where access to traditional energy sources is limited, have seen a surge in solar power adoption. As such, international suppliers are increasingly targeting these markets, offering products tailored to meet varied local conditions. As a buyer, understanding regional needs and preferences is critical. A product that performs well in one environment may not be suitable for another, emphasizing the importance of thorough market research.

Moreover, sourcing PWM charge controllers requires navigating a complex landscape of suppliers. With numerous manufacturers in different regions—from established companies in China to emerging brands in Europe and the Americas—buyers are confronted with myriad options. Evaluating the reputation and reliability of suppliers is essential to ensure you are purchasing high-quality products. Consider looking for certifications such as CE, UL, or ISO, which can provide assurance of adherence to industry standards.
Cost is undeniably another key consideration in the purchasing process. Price variations among PWM charge controllers can be significant, influenced by factors such as brand, specifications, and manufacturer location. Buyers should aim for a balance between cost and quality, avoiding the temptation of extremely low-priced units that may compromise performance or longevity.
